A Milestone Moment at the Wankhede
The IPL 2026 season has been filled with high-octane drama, but few moments have touched the hearts of cricket fans quite like the one witnessed during the Mumbai Indians (MI) versus Lucknow Super Giants (LSG) clash. In a match that ebbed and flowed, it was 33-year-old leg-spinner Raghu Sharma who stole the headlines, not just for his bowling prowess, but for a celebration that resonated with the struggles of every aspiring cricketer.
LSG’s Explosive Start and MI’s Resurgence
The match began with LSG looking destined for a mammoth total. With a blistering start, they reached 123/1 in just 8 overs, putting the Mumbai Indians’ bowling attack under immense pressure. However, the game turned on its head mid-innings. A combination of disciplined bowling from Corbin Bosch, the spin trio, and smart captaincy from Suryakumar Yadav saw LSG lose their momentum, collapsing to lose four wickets for just 41 runs during a critical phase.
Raghu Sharma: A Maiden Wicket to Remember
The highlight of the comeback was undoubtedly Raghu Sharma. The 33-year-old, making only his second appearance for the franchise, dismissed LSG debutant Akshat Raghuwanshi on the first ball of the 13th over. Taking a sharp catch off his own bowling, Raghu secured his maiden IPL wicket, sparking scenes of jubilation among the MI squad.
The ‘Parchi’ Celebration: A Tribute to Perseverance
What truly caught the audience’s attention was how Raghu celebrated the scalp. In a style reminiscent of Abhishek Sharma’s iconic ‘parchi’ (slip) celebration from IPL 2025, Raghu pulled a small piece of paper from his pocket. The gesture immediately intrigued his teammates and the commentators alike, with stand-in skipper Suryakumar Yadav rushing over to get a glimpse of the message.
Deepak Chahar later revealed the contents of the note to the cameras, unveiling a deeply personal message that highlighted the spinner’s long, arduous road to the biggest stage in cricket:
- The Message: “Radhe Radhe, A very painful 15 years by divine Mercy of Gurudev ended today. Thanks Mumbai Indians (Blue and Gold) for giving me this opportunity. Ever Greatful. JAI SRI RAM.”
For a player who found little interest from teams throughout his 20s, the moment was an emotional culmination of a decade and a half of hard work, grit, and unwavering faith.
Comparing the ‘Parchi’ Legacy
The use of a written note as a celebration was popularized in IPL 2025 by Sunrisers Hyderabad opener Abhishek Sharma. During a difficult season for SRH, Abhishek found his form against the Punjab Kings, smashing a brilliant 40-ball century. Following that feat, he revealed a note that read, ‘This One For Orange Army.’ That gesture went viral instantly, cementing a unique tradition that Raghu Sharma has now revitalized with his own personal touch.
